PLACE VALUE OF A NUMBER

The place or position of a digit in a number determines its value.

For example, 5378 is

5 thousands 3 hundreds 7 tens and 8 ones

5000 300 70 + 8

Example 1 :

Write the number represented by the digit 6.

362

Solution :

362 = 3 hundreds 6 tens 2 ones

6 is in the ten's place. So, 6 x 10 = 60.

Example 2 :

Write the number represented by the digit 7.

175 236

Solution :

175 236

In the given number above, place value of 7 is 70000.

Example 3 :

Write the following number in words.

(i) 91 (ii) 9807 (iii) 43670

Solution :

(i) 91

In words : Ninety one

(ii) 9807

In words : Nine thousand eight hundred and seven.

(iii) 43670

In words : Forty three thousand six hundred seventy.

Example 4 :

Write the following numbers.

a) one less than nine  b) two greater than ten

c) one less than 200  d) 2 more than 3000

e) the largest two digit number.

Solution :

a) 9-1 = 8  b) 10+2 = 12  c) 200-1 = 199

d) 3000+2 = 3002  e) 99

Example 5 :

Express in simplest form:

a) 90 + 7 

b) 400 + 30 + 6

c) 8000 + 4

Solution :

a) 90 + 7 = 97

b) 400 + 30 + 6 = 436

c) 8000 + 4 = 8004

Example 6 :

Write in expanded form:

a) 730

b) 4871

c) 68 904

Solution :

a) 730 = 700 + 30 + 0

b) 4871 = 4000 + 800 + 70 + 1

c) 68 904 = 60000 + 8000 + 900 + 0 + 4
